public class GrpcLocalConfig extends Object
| 构造器和说明 |
|---|
GrpcLocalConfig() |
| 限定符和类型 | 方法和说明 |
|---|---|
BusinessTimer |
BuildBusinessTimer(io.vertx.core.Vertx vertx) |
SocketManager |
buildSocketManager(io.vertx.core.Vertx vertx,
String workerName,
BusinessTimer businessTimer,
String rpcPort,
io.vertx.ext.web.client.WebClient webClient) |
TransferServerHandler |
buildTransferServerHandler(io.vertx.core.Vertx vertx,
org.springframework.transaction.PlatformTransactionManager platformTransactionManager,
String rpcPort,
org.springframework.transaction.TransactionDefinition transactionDefinition,
TaskManager taskManager) |
io.vertx.core.Vertx |
buildVertx() |
@Bean public io.vertx.core.Vertx buildVertx()
@Bean public TransferServerHandler buildTransferServerHandler(io.vertx.core.Vertx vertx, org.springframework.transaction.PlatformTransactionManager platformTransactionManager, @Value(value="${spider.worker.rpc-port}") String rpcPort, org.springframework.transaction.TransactionDefinition transactionDefinition, TaskManager taskManager)
@Bean public SocketManager buildSocketManager(io.vertx.core.Vertx vertx, @Value(value="${spider.worker.name}") String workerName, BusinessTimer businessTimer, @Value(value="${spider.worker.rpc-port}") String rpcPort, io.vertx.ext.web.client.WebClient webClient)
@Bean public BusinessTimer BuildBusinessTimer(io.vertx.core.Vertx vertx)
Copyright © 2024. All rights reserved.